1. Gordon Ramsay - The Fiery Brit

Starting off our list of top celebrity chefs is the one and only Gordon Ramsay. With his signature blue eyes, fiery temper, and Michelin-starred restaurants, Ramsay has become a global culinary icon. His no-nonsense approach to cooking and unapologetic critique have made him a hit on TV, with shows like "Hell's Kitchen," "Kitchen Nightmares," and "MasterChef" drawing in millions of viewers worldwide.

Gordon's culinary journey began at an early age, growing up in Stratford-upon-Avon, England. After honing his skills under renowned chefs like Albert Roux and Marco Pierre White, Ramsay opened his first restaurant, Gordon Ramsay at Royal Hospital Road, in 1998. The restaurant received its third Michelin star in 2001, making Ramsay the youngest chef ever to achieve this remarkable feat.

But Ramsay's influence extends far beyond his own kitchens. He has mentored and inspired countless young chefs, many of whom have gone on to become top celebrity chefs in their own right. Ramsay's empire now spans over 35 restaurants across the globe, and he shows no signs of slowing down. From creating innovative dishes to berating his sous chefs, Ramsay's passion for cooking is as fiery as his personality.

3. Ina Garten - The Barefoot Contessa

Now, let's cross the pond and meet Ina Garten, the American chef and author who has captivated audiences with her simple, elegant, and utterly delicious recipes. Known as "The Barefoot Contessa," Garten has built a culinary empire based on her love of good food, good company, and the art of entertaining.

Garten's culinary journey began in Washington, D.C., where she worked as a budget analyst for the White House nuclear energy policy. After leaving the White House, Garten and her husband moved to the Hamptons, where she opened a specialty food store called The Barefoot Contessa. The store was an instant success, and Garten soon found herself catering events and developing her own line of gourmet food products.

In 2002, Garten launched her cooking show, "Barefoot Contessa," on the Food Network. The show quickly became a hit, and Garten's warm, inviting personality and effortless cooking style made her a beloved figure in the culinary world. She has since written over a dozen cookbooks, hosted multiple TV shows, and even has her own line of kitchenware.

Garten's influence extends far beyond the kitchen. She has been a mentor and inspiration to countless young chefs, and her passion for promoting local, sustainable food has made her a leader in the farm-to-table movement. With her classic yet innovative approach to cooking and her unwavering dedication to quality, Ina Garten has truly earned her spot among the top celebrity chefs.
